The Opportunity

Reporting to the Senior Manager, Learning Solutions, this role will deliver critical support to operationalize and execute on the firm's ESG learning strategy. Working with internal clients and stakeholders, the incumbent will apply leading practice in learning and performance consulting to identify and assess learning needs, and will design, develop, deploy and evaluate the effective and impactful delivery of ESG learning campaigns and experiences .

What you will do

  • Owns and executes on the operationalization of the ESG learning strategy, including ensuring the quality and continuous improvement of programs delivered
  • Accountable for the management and administration of learning programs and learning project planning and day-to-day activities
  • Acts as the Learning Lead for ESG learning solutions, working closely with the Senior Manager, Learning Solutions, on ESG learning operations, establishing consistency, and ensuring the quality of learning programs
  • Responsible for the operational execution of learning program coordination and administration activities
  • Working closely with the Senior Manager, Learning Solutions, leads the development and delivery or partnering in developing and delivering, innovative learning programs and solutions to address business needs
  • Address business needs, as identified through learning consulting conversations, and by incorporating leading instructional design, adult learning principles, and change management best practices
  • Accountable for quality and effectiveness of learning solutions and communicating program results to leadership through customized reports
  • Accountable for the relationship management between the Digital Learning team and internal stakeholders/clients, ensuring internal clients and stakeholders are connected in with the full range of capabilities of the central Digital Learning team
  • Acts as Liaison between the central Digital Learning team and external partners/vendors (including, but not limited to, third party learning providers, Higher Education Institutions, etc.)
  • Coordinates the setup of all learning solutions in the LMS/LXP with the Learning Technology team

What you bring to the role

  • 3+ years' business experience in Learning and Development in a client service, fast-paced, collaborative team environment
  • Proven experience in learning and performance consulting and partnering with internal clients to identify, assess, design, develop, deploy and evaluate learning solutions
  • Adult Education certificate or training/instructional design professional credential/designation (e.g. CTDP) an asset
  • A high degree of technical literacy with proven ability to design and create self-paced interactive instructional content
  • Demonstrated ability to prioritize issues by using clear project management principles
  • Demonstrated ability to successfully manage projects on-time and on-budget
  • Strong interpersonal and communication skills (both written and oral) to interact effectively with senior management
  • Knowledge and use of various instructional technology and/or authoring tools (e.g. adobe eLearning suite, Lectora, Captivate) an asset
  • Knowledge of industry standards, SCORM, AICC for eLearning courseware and learning systems and technology infrastructure knowledge an asset (e.g. servers, networking, architecture, and technology standards)
  • Prior knowledge, experience or credential in ESG an asset
